Output 9efd24d9d117887a14bf78f76c56e4d4d9f846cde36016afe9a06f0e5c0315a5:6

value
949205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4507976d80ef31a9064e217792695805db9eca3 OP_EQUAL
address
3M3dagAFUkphgeucrctaamhkynjg6PZBym
transaction
9efd24d9d117887a14bf78f76c56e4d4d9f846cde36016afe9a06f0e5c0315a5
spent
true